Folkestone West to Tame Bridge Parkway by train

A train trip from Folkestone West to Tame Bridge Parkway takes about 5hrs 34 mins on average, covering roughly 167 miles (270 kilometres). With around 17 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£13.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Folkestone West to Tame Bridge Parkway start from as little as £13.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Folkestone West to Tame Bridge Parkway start from £65.00 one way, or £65.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Folkestone West to Tame Bridge Parkway are available for £100.50 one way, or £165.00 return

Facilities and Amenities at Folkestone West Station

Folkestone West Train Station offers a range of facilities to ease your journey. For ticket purchases, there's a ticket office open during weekday and Saturday mornings. Outside these hours, the station provides ticket machines for your convenience, and tickets purchased online can also be collected at these machines. Accessibility is a key priority at Folkestone West, with step-free access to both platforms, although interchange between platforms requires a navigation via steep roads.

Supporting its passengers with various needs, the station offers accessible ticket machines located beside the entrance to platform 1, as well as an induction loop for those who require hearing assistance. For travelers requiring extra help, staff assistance is available during specified hours, and there are help points throughout the station.

While luggage storage isn't available, the station is secured with CCTV. Additional comforts include accessible toilets and baby changing facilities, albeit available only when staff are present. Refreshment facilities include a coffee kiosk to grab a quick pick-me-up during your travels. Plenty of bicycle storage is available, with sheltered spaces ensuring your bike stays dry.

Facilities and Amenities

Tame Bridge Parkway boasts a ticket office with generous opening hours, from 6:00 AM to 7:00 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 10:00 AM to 4:00 PM on Sundays. Whether you're planning ahead or making a spontaneous trip, you'll find ticket machines available for purchases and collections—even those bought online. Accessibility is a priority, with induction loops and accessible ticket machines provided for ease of use.

While the station does not offer luggage storage, lost property, or enhanced waiting rooms, rest assured there is CCTV coverage for added security. The seating area ensures travelers can rest comfortably while awaiting their train. For those requiring assistance, staff are available during ticket office hours, and help points are distributed throughout the station.

Getting Around

Travelers will appreciate the station's accessibility features, such as step-free access to all platforms. However, note that some routes might include long or steep ramps, and accessible toilets are not available. The station car park, operated by Transport for West Midlands, is open 24/7 and offers 231 spaces, including 14 accessible ones—all free of charge.

While Tame Bridge Parkway does not have refreshment or shopping facilities on site, the station makes up for it with strong transport links to satisfy your plans. With bicycle storage available, including stands and lockers near the ticket office, Tame Bridge makes a perfect stop for cyclists.

Transport Links

If you're planning onward journeys, Tame Bridge Parkway offers various transport connections. Rail replacement services operate from Walsall Road, right outside the station, ensuring continued travel in the event of train service interruptions. If you need a taxi, local services like Junction Taxi and Dolphins can be reached easily at the station. Additionally, downloadable bus service information is available to facilitate your continued journey.
